11. Enable access to all ports, and reboot the terminal concentrator.

Note –

After 90 seconds, the terminal concentrator and all ports will be accessible

from outside the subnet. Use the command

usr/sbin/ping -I 5 148.212.87.62

to determine when the terminal concentrator is ready to be used.
